Adjusting the temperature setpoint
The unit provides definition and selection of four independent
temperature setpoints. Two setpoints are reserved for inlet control,
the other two are reserved for outlet control.
■
: inlet water temperature of evaporator, setpoint 1,
■
: inlet water temperature of evaporator, setpoint 2.
■
: outlet water temperature of evaporator, setpoint 1,
■
: outlet water temperature of evaporator, setpoint 2.
The selection between setpoint 1 and 2 is done by a remote dual
setpoint switch (to be installed by the customer). The actual active
setpoint can be consulted in the readout menu.

Resetting the unit
The units are equipped with three kinds of safety devices: unit
safeties, circuit safeties and network safeties.
When a unit or circuit safety occurs, the compressor is shut down.
The safeties menu will indicate which safety is activated. The
screen of the readout menu will indicate
. The red LED inside the
p
key lights up and the buzzer
inside the controller is activated.
When a network safety occurs in a DICN configuration, the slaves not
detected by the network will function as stand alone units.
■
If a slave unit can not be found by the network, the red light
inside the
p
key of the master lights up and the buzzer inside
the control is activated.
■
If the master can not be found by the network, the red light
inside the
p
key of all the slaves light up and the buzzer inside
their controls are activated. All units will work as stand alone
units.
If the unit has been shut down due to a power failure, it will carry out
an autoreset and restart automatically when the electrical power is
restored.
